Conquer Any Adventure: Perfecting Your Your TNF Gear

Whether you're tackling a rugged mountain trail or exploring urban jungles, your pack is your trusted companion. Choosing the right kit can make all the difference in comfort and functionality. With a wide range of North Face packs available, selecting the perfect one for your needs might seem overwhelming. But don't worry! By considering these key factors, you can find a pack that will accompany you on every adventure.

  • First and foremost, identify your main purpose. Are you seeking day hikes, multi-day treks, or something in between?
  • Capacity is crucial. A larger pack is essential for longer trips and carrying more gear, while a smaller one is perfect for quick outings.
  • Reflect about the terrain you'll be facing. A pack with a sturdy frame and adjustable straps will provide support on uneven ground.

Don't neglect features like water bottle pockets, trekking pole attachments, and breathable back panels. They can make a significant difference in your overall experience. By carefully choosing your North Face pack based on these factors, you'll be well-equipped to conquer any adventure that comes your way!

Optimize Space in Your North Face Backpack

Rocking a spacious North Face backpack? Awesome! But even the top-rated packs can get overstuffed. Don't fret – with a few practical strategies, you can swiftly optimize your space and keep your gear organized. First, arrange heavier items at the foundation for better weight distribution. Then, use sections strategically to categorize your belongings. how to pack a backpack Don't forget about compression straps – these are your ultimate allies when it comes to minimizing bulk.

  • Roll up soft items like clothing to free up precious space.
  • Utilize vacant spaces – stuff socks into shoes or fit smaller items in larger ones.
  • Ditch unnecessary belongings. You'd be surprised how much heft you can shed by being mindful about what you pack.
